In short
Synopsys is hiring a Sr Staff Data Scientist in the United States to design, build, and evolve scalable data and analytics solutions. This role involves working with Fivetran, Snowflake, dbt, and Power BI to create robust data pipelines and reporting dashboards.
Responsibilities
- Design, build, and maintain end-to-end data solutions across ingestion, transformation, modeling, and reporting layers.
- Develop and support scalable data pipelines using Fivetran, Snowflake, and dbt.
- Build and optimize semantic models within Power BI to enable trusted and performant reporting.
- Develop Power BI dashboards, reports, visualizations, and DAX measures that translate business requirements into actionable insights.
- Ensure data quality, consistency, scalability, and performance across data and analytics solutions.
- Collaborate with analytics, engineering, and business teams to support best practices in data architecture and data management.
- Troubleshoot and optimize data pipelines, warehouse performance, semantic models, and reporting solutions.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, Mathematics, or a related discipline.
- 5+ years of experience in Data Engineering, Analytics Engineering, BI Engineering, Data Architecture, or related fields.
- Strong hands-on experience with Snowflake, dbt, Fivetran, Power BI, and SQL (expert-level proficiency).
- Strong experience with dimensional modeling, semantic modeling, data modeling best practices, and data warehouse concepts and architecture.
- Designing and implementing end-to-end data solutions from source ingestion through dashboard delivery.
- Building Power BI semantic models and developing DAX measures.
- Creating reports, dashboards, and visual analytics solutions.
- Working with stakeholders to translate business requirements into scalable technical solutions.
